Search and Rescue Operation at the Enterprise in Kharkiv Will Last Another Two to Three Days

Summary by Gwara
On the night of June 7, Russian troops struck an enterprise in the Kyiv district of the city. A large fire broke out at the site. Five people may still be trapped under the rubble. The search operation is ongoing. This was reported by the head of the Kharkiv Regional Military Administration, Oleg Synegubov, during a telethon.
